Hope of the Perseverer


Though you see, To find is another matter. Wanting hearts not filled overnight. The journey continues, Hope still abounds in us. A search has demanded answers, They will be owned, Oh Perseverer. Do not forget, When you fall along the way, Get up and run; For soon goals to obtain. Destiny will not fail you, Oh, lover of the truth. Fate shall not break the desire, For the dawn.
